Maya Amir of Washington, D.C. is having a bad day. Her family visiting from out of town have taken over her room, and worst of all, an annoying classmate has taken over the Environmental Club but doesn't seem to care about the environment the way Maya does.  Then Maya receives a mysterious, magic bracelet in the mail from Lucy, a girl in Fort Worth, Texas, who had the bracelet last time. The bracelet grants wishes and Maya is having a hard time deciding what to wish for. Until she accidentally wishes to be in charge during a meeting of the Environmental Club. Suddenly, Maya is the head of the club!  At first, Maya is thrilled by her newfound authority. That is, until everyone starts asking for her help! Her teacher leaves the classroom to her for a day and then the principal of her entire school puts Maya in charge. One day, the President of the United States shows up with a very important request: Maya needs to step in as Commander-in-Chief! How can she say no?  Maya does her best but soon, she's overwhelmed by her newfound responsibilities, and she's terrified she's going to let everyone down. With the support of her new long-distance friends, Addie, Becca, and Lucy, and some help from her family, can Maya untangle the bracelet's magic, all while learning what it means to be a real leader?
